VanVleet played 40+ minutes in five consecutive games, the first of its kind this season

The Raptors lost 98-102 to the Lone Ranger.

Fred VanVleet had 42 minutes and had 18 points and 12 assists on 4-of-20 shooting.

Van Vliet became the first player of the season to play at least 40 minutes in five consecutive games. He has played 14 games this season for 40+ minutes in the league.

Siakam finished 5th in the league in 9 40+ minutes, but he only made his season debut in November, with all nine of them happening in the last 13 games.

The Raptors played 4 games in 6 days, all on the road. VanVleet and Siakam played 167 minutes in those four games.

VanVleet has performed well this season, averaging 21.8 points, 6.8 assists and 1.7 steals per game.
